How to Convert Images to PDF in Seconds
Converting your photos, scanned notes, or digital artwork into a single, professional PDF document has never been easier. Studium’s Image to PDF Converter is designed specifically for students, teachers, and professionals who need a fast, reliable, and completely free solution. Follow these three simple steps to get your document ready:
Step 1: Upload Your Images
Click the large upload box above or simply drag and drop your files directly from your computer. Our tool supports all major image formats, including JPG, PNG, and WebP. You can select a single image or upload dozens of files at once—there are no arbitrary limits holding you back.
Step 2: Drag and Drop to Rearrange
This is where Studium shines. Once your images are uploaded, they appear in a clean grid. If your pages are out of order, simply click and hold the grip icon on any image thumbnail, then drag it to its correct position. The intuitive drag-and-drop interface ensures your final PDF flows exactly the way you intend, whether it's a multi-page essay or a visual portfolio.
Step 3: Convert and Download
Once you are happy with the order, click the "Convert to PDF" button. Our engine instantly processes your images, scales them perfectly to fit standard A4 paper while maintaining their aspect ratio, and generates a high-quality PDF. The file will automatically download to your device, ready to be submitted, emailed, or printed.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is the Studium Image to PDF converter really free?
Yes, it is 100% free with no hidden fees, watermarks, or daily limits. We believe essential academic tools should be accessible to everyone.
Can I rearrange the order of my images before converting?
Absolutely. Once uploaded, you can drag and drop the image thumbnails to arrange them in your exact desired page order. This ensures your final document flows logically.
Are my images uploaded to a server?
No. All processing happens directly in your web browser using advanced client-side JavaScript. Your files never leave your device, ensuring 100% privacy and security.
What image formats are supported?
We support all standard web and image formats, including JPG, JPEG, PNG, and WebP. If your image opens in a web browser, it will work in our converter.
Is there a limit to how many images I can convert at once?
There is no strict software limit, but performance depends on your device's available RAM. For the smoothest experience, we recommend converting up to 50 high-resolution images at a time.
